02 · Price Reference

Water heater replacement cost by type.

Installed prices for Melvindale, adjusted for local labor. Larger tanks and code upgrades move the number up.

  • 01
    Tank, 40–50 gal gas
    The default for most US homes
    $600 – $1,550
  • 02
    Tank, 40–50 gal electric
    No venting required
    $700 – $1,700
  • 03
    Tankless, gas
    Endless hot water, higher BTU gas line often needed
    $1,150 – $2,700+
  • 04
    Hybrid heat pump
    Most efficient, qualifies for federal credits
    $1,400 – $3,100
  • 05
    Permit & disposal
    Most jurisdictions require it
    $40 – $225

* Cold-region homes may need extra insulation or larger tanks.

Why Water Heater Replacement Costs Vary in Melvindale

Several factors unique to Melvindale and Michigan affect replacement costs. The age of your home matters: older houses may need venting or electrical upgrades to meet current Michigan code. Hard water, common in the region, can shorten a heater's lifespan and may require a water softener or more frequent maintenance. Winter temperatures mean heaters work harder, and a unit's efficiency rating directly impacts long-term energy bills. Labor rates reflect the local market, and permits from the city's permitting office add a small fee. Finally, the type of heater—tank vs. tankless, gas vs. electric—changes both equipment and installation complexity. All these variables combine to create a range of costs.

05 · Field notes

Common Water Heater Issues in Melvindale Homes

  1. 1

    Sediment Buildup from Hard Water

    Melvindale's water supply contains minerals that settle at the bottom of tank heaters, reducing efficiency and causing premature failure.

  2. 2

    Rust and Corrosion in Older Tanks

    Many homes in Melvindale have older tanks that develop internal rust, especially if the anode rod hasn't been replaced regularly.

  3. 3

    Frozen Pipes in Winter

    Michigan's harsh winters can freeze exposed pipes near the water heater, leading to leaks or burst lines if not properly insulated.

  4. 4

    Pilot Light or Ignition Problems

    Gas water heaters in older Melvindale homes may have faulty thermocouples or ignition systems due to age and dust.

  5. 5

    Inconsistent Water Temperature

    Fluctuating temperatures often indicate a failing thermostat or heating element, common in areas with hard water and older units.

07 · Q&A

Water Heater cost FAQs — Melvindale.

Q · 01

What factors affect water heater replacement cost in Melvindale?

Key factors include the type and size of the unit (tank vs. tankless, gas vs. electric), labor rates in the area, necessary upgrades to meet Michigan code (like venting or electrical), and permit fees from the local building department. Hard water may also require additional equipment like a water softener, which adds to the overall cost.

Q · 02

How do I choose a plumber for water heater replacement in Melvindale?

Look for plumbers licensed in Michigan and insured. Ask for references, read online reviews, and get multiple quotes. Ensure they are familiar with Melvindale's older homes and local code requirements. A good plumber will explain the options and provide a detailed estimate without high-pressure sales.

Q · 03

What are Michigan's licensing requirements for plumbers?

Michigan requires plumbers to be licensed by the state. Master plumbers must pass an exam and have experience. For water heater replacement, ensure your plumber holds a valid Michigan plumbing license. You can verify their license through the state's licensing database.

Q · 04

How long does a water heater replacement typically take in Melvindale?

A standard replacement usually takes 4-8 hours, depending on the complexity. If upgrades are needed (like venting or electrical), it may take longer. Scheduling is typically within a few days, but during cold snaps or emergencies, wait times may increase.

Q · 05

Do I need a permit for water heater replacement in Melvindale?

Yes, most water heater replacements require a permit from the local building department. Your plumber should handle this. Permits ensure the work meets Michigan code and safety standards. Skipping a permit can lead to issues during home inspections or insurance claims.
